Hikrobot MV-CL043-A1GC

4K three-row color on Gigabit Ethernet

Three-row color capture over a 4096-pixel CMOS line gives MV-CL043-A1GC its specific place in the networked range. The 4096 × 3 array uses 7 × 7 µm pixels and supports a 1-Line scan. Standard operation reaches 28 kHz in Bayer 8 or Mono 8 and 9 kHz in RGB 8/BGR 8; after a reduced region of interest, RGB 8/BGR 8 can reach 40 kHz.

The combination suits continuous print, coating or color-feature inspection where an Ethernet acquisition host is preferred and the output format can be selected around throughput. Exposure spans 3 µs to 10 ms, while gain settings of 1.0×, 2.0× and 4.0× support illumination adjustment. Four configurable I/O lines on the 12-pin P10 connection allow single-ended or differential timing with the moving target.

MV-CL024-91GC offers a shorter 2048 × 3 color line but runs at 70 kHz in high-bandwidth Bayer RG 8/Mono 8. MV-CL044-91NC keeps 4096 × 3 resolution, changes the link to 2.5 Gigabit Ethernet and reaches 75.3 kHz, with PoE support. For an 8192 × 3 color line over the same 2.5 Gigabit Ethernet family, MV-CL084-B1NC provides 37.6 kHz in full-resolution Mono 8/Bayer RG 8.

FAQ

How does output format change MV-CL043-A1GC line rate?

In standard operation Bayer 8 and Mono 8 reach 28 kHz, while RGB 8 and BGR 8 reach 9 kHz. RGB 8/BGR 8 can reach 40 kHz after reducing the region of interest, so full-line output and reduced-width output must be distinguished.

What lens connection and back focus apply to MV-CL043-A1GC?

The native optical interface is M42*1.0 with a 12 mm flange back length. F-mount, C-mount and other lens types may be attached through an adapter, with coverage selected for the 4096 × 3 array and 7 µm pixels.

How much electrical power does MV-CL043-A1GC require?

The camera accepts 12 V DC to 24 V DC and has typical consumption of 4.2 W at 12 V DC. Power and four configurable I/O lines share the 12-pin P10 connector, while image data uses the separate Gigabit Ethernet link.

Which operating limits matter for an MV-CL043-A1GC enclosure?

Operation is specified from -20 °C to 50 °C and 5% RH to 90% RH without condensation; storage is -30 °C to 80 °C. IP40 applies with proper lens installation and wiring, requiring external control of liquid and heavy dust exposure.

When should MV-CL044-91NC replace MV-CL043-A1GC in a design?

Both provide a 4096 × 3 CMOS array with 7 µm pixels. MV-CL043-A1GC uses Gigabit Ethernet and reaches 28 kHz at standard Bayer 8/Mono 8, while MV-CL044-91NC uses 2.5 Gigabit Ethernet and reaches 75.3 kHz.
